there is no easy explanation for this, only speculation and guesses.

for starters you should know that altcoin market is treated like penny stocks [1]. and people know it is a short term big profit and not much else. with that in mind, my speculation is that whenever the big guy (being bitcoin) is performing well, traders are start to focus their attentions (their money) on bitcoin to make the most profit and leave altcoins alone.
there is also the effect of USD value of altcoins which creates some kind of sell pressure on the their value and speeds up the dumping process.

Why do altcoins price dumping. When bitcoin price pump. Is there any explanation about this?

People sell their altcoins to jump into the BTC bandwagon. Also since all altcoins trade against BTC and when BTC price is rising in FIAT, its normal for altcoins to lose value against BTC price, but is usually the same in FIAT price. FIAT is USD/EUR..

I also agree, altcoins get pumped or dumped relative to Bitcoin according to the overall market sentiment. Only recently, the market was expecting a possible Bitcoin split and dump and we had seen Bitcoin nose diving to well below $2000, while most altcoins were headed for the moon.

However the prompt signaling of segwit turned things around and Bitcoin became more formidable and also much more valuable. Now all eyes are on Bitcoin and a good number of altcoins are now on the receiving end.
